ti-enxame.com

O sinalizador de logon da instância do usuário não é suportado nesta versão do SQL Server. A conexão será fechada

Oi eu estou usando o sql server full edition.

qualquer idéia de como resolver esse problema, pesquiso na net, mas não encontrei nenhuma resposta útil.

Obrigado

28
BreakHead

O SQL Server 2005 (versão completa) não oferece suporte à diretiva "instância do usuário" (criação automática de bancos de dados a partir do código) na cadeia de conexão. É um recurso do sql server express edition.

Além disso, se sua cadeia de conexão tiver atributo de Instância do usuário, tente remover a "Instância do Usuário = True;"

46
Sachin Shanbhag

A criação automática de bancos de dados a partir do código é um recurso do SQL Express Edition. Tente modificar sua cadeia de conexão depois de criar manualmente o banco de dados FOO:

server=SERVERNAME;database=FOO;uid=sa;pwd=
5
Darin Dimitrov

A instância do usuário é um recurso apenas do Sql Express e não está disponível no Sql Server completo. Você precisa construir sua cadeia de conexão para apontar para o servidor DB sem nenhuma instância de usuário definida

3
Macros

A instância do usuário (que permite a criação automática de bancos de dados a partir do código) não é suportada na versão completa do SQL Server, apenas na versão Express.

A solução é criar manualmente o banco de dados no SQL Server e definir a cadeia de conexão para apontar para ele. Você também precisará executar aspnet_regsql.exe manualmente no banco de dados, se você estiver usando algum dos novos recursos internos do ASP.NET v2.0.

Ref .

1
Mitch Wheat